IL: the texture was done with a wooden rolling-pin type of thing that had the pattern carved into it. For glaze colors, I dipped it in "Jeannie's Purple" and then in "Mockshino." There are lots of colors and then even more combinations of the various colors, so there is room for a lot of experimentation.
